At 05:59 PM 3/30/97 -0500, you wrote: > At one time or another, I've hear stories of >a mod that enables the upper manual output to be separate from the lower >manual/pedals. Ie the upper manual would be heard from a different leslie >than the lower/pedals...Does this mod exist or has anyone tried it? Or is it >just a "story"? TIA > >Patrick Bianchi >prbianch@ma.ultranet.com >or someplace at Berklee > > > Hre's a name from the past. Paul Beaver. He made several custom pre-amps which had separate input channels for upper and lower manuals. They were beautiful. He made one for Gordon Kibbie, a well known radio organist which had great, swell and pedal sections, each with it's own swell pedal. Sounded great!
